A is a 3 dimensional matrix (M*N*K), b is a vector with length K. I need to calculate
, which is a 2 dimensional matrix (M*N). But i don't want to write it by a explicit summation because it is too slow. Is there any way to calculate it efficiently through matlab? Please attach the code if convenience.

This uses matrix multiplication so it should be well optimized and fast.
[m,n] = size(A, [1 2]);
C = reshape(A,m*n, []) * B(:);
C = reshape(C, m, n);
